Medical and Health: Good healthcare services is a constitutional right of all Nigerians and visitors. However, healthcare services is currently seen as a “golden egg” out of reach of common Nigerians. In other to make healthcare services accessible to Nigerian, the government and NGOs, and individuals has to be big-time and persistent investors in the healthcare scheme. Adequate funding and provision of medical services need to be revisited at the rural communities where people do not have timely intervention for their medical ailments. It is true most medical services cannot be provided at rural or local communities, but SPAF believe that; the services provided should top-notch, and that there is no further delay at providing reference eservices to more serious cases that requires more sophisticated medical attention as obtained in some of our urban communities in Nigeria.

According to UNICEF, 145 women are lost per day in rural Nigeria due to pregnancy and child parenting problems, and that Nigeria ranked number two behind India in maternal death experience. The SPAF therefore have resolved to partner with communities and government in the establishment of adequate and functional healthcare services in our rural communities.
